About The Hotel

The Courtyard by Marriott Woburn Boston North sits in Unicorn Park near the I-93/I-95 junction, a well-run business hotel with a bar and bistro, a fitness center, and conference facilities. Guests give it a 4.3 across six hundred seventy-five reviews and repeatedly praise the friendly, helpful staff who go above and beyond to assist with everything from bookings to special requests. The rooms are clean and comfortable, the location is genuinely central to Boston, the Route 128 corridor, and the North Shore, and the prices are reasonable for a Marriott property at the Boston edge. One notable complaint appears in the reviews regarding a booking-cancellation issue, so read carefully if you have specific reservation needs. No shared pool or hot tub is listed, so in-room jetted-tub rooms are a specific category to confirm at booking. For business travelers and Boston day-trippers, it is a practical, professional choice.
